Call for Secretary of State to back a unitary Council for Oxfordshire

  • Tweet
Wednesday, 28 March, 2018
  • Local News
Better

Today I've written to Secretary of State for Local Government, Sajid Javid MP, renewing the call for a single unitary council for Oxfordshire. The Better Oxfordshire campaign was launched last year and following the announcements that unitary councils are likely to be created in Dorset, Buckinghamshire and Northamptonshire I have called for Oxfordshire to be next. A strong proposal for improved, more efficient public services has already been backed by Vale of White Horse District Council, Oxfordshire County Council and South Oxfordshire District Council.

You can view the letter by clicking the link below. Not only has the Government shown a commitment to a policy of creating unitaries, but the signing of the Oxfordshire Housing & Growth Deal and the collapse of Northamptonshire County Council have all added to the case for a Better Oxfordshire council.
